Educational distribution among Evangelical Protestants who say religion is very important by religious denomination (2014) Switch to: Religious denomination among Evangelical Protestants who say religion is very important by educational group
% of Evangelical Protestants who say religion is very important who have completed…
| Religious denomination | High school or less | Some college | College | Post-graduate degree | Sample size |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Assemblies of God | 54% | 30% | 12% | 4% | 405 |
| Church of God (Cleveland, Tennessee) | 63% | 26% | 7% | 3% | 101 |
| Churches of Christ | 46% | 35% | 11% | 8% | 373 |
| Independent Baptist (Evangelical Trad.) | 48% | 33% | 13% | 6% | 628 |
| Interdenominational (Evangelical Trad.) | 25% | 43% | 17% | 15% | 167 |
| Lutheran Church-Missouri Synod | 33% | 34% | 21% | 11% | 314 |
| Nondenominational charismatic | 35% | 37% | 17% | 10% | 151 |
| Nondenominational evangelical | 29% | 37% | 22% | 13% | 579 |
| Presbyterian Church in America | 34% | 29% | 20% | 17% | 105 |
| Seventh-day Adventist | 36% | 38% | 16% | 10% | 139 |
| Southern Baptist Convention | 45% | 35% | 14% | 6% | 1,506 |
